A collapsed lung is caused by air collecting in the space around your lungs. The lung cannot expand as it normally does due to the pressure caused from the buildup of air.

What kinds of medical conditions may result in a collapsed lung?

All of these can cause it: cystic fibrosis, asthma, COPD, lung cancer..an infection in the lungs can also cause a collapsed lung. And, of course, trauma.


What is pnuemothorax?

the presence of air or gas in the cavity between the lungs and the chest wall, causing collapse of the lung


Can pulmonary embolism result in a collapsed lung?

Pulmonary embolism (PE) typically does not directly cause a collapsed lung (pneumothorax), but it can lead to complications that might contribute to lung collapse. For instance, severe PE can cause pulmonary infarction, which may lead to lung tissue damage and potentially result in a pneumothorax in some cases. However, these occurrences are not common, and a collapsed lung is usually associated with other factors such as trauma or lung disease.
